Acronyms, Abbreviations, and Initialisms.
All human edited and we add more daily

The meaning of the Acronym 23A is...

23A is

  • Mallard Airport, York, Alabama USA

23A is also in:

Acronym Definition Searched: MOG ALSC LAMMA 84041 UKMO ODD IV AMP IPB GAIN LSU WLDI 01106 RIM EAA